Whilst asbestos was withdrawn for use as a building material in 1999, you’re still likely to find it in buildings that pre-date the ban – in anything from sprayed and textured decorative coatings, pipe insulation and insulating boards to window panels, floor tiles and roof sheeting. It’s down to you to check any installations onsite that may contain asbestos.

Standard sampling asbestos survey

The standard sampling asbestos survey is the most common type of survey. A sample is taken across the site - depending on its size and complexity – providing you with a clear picture of asbestos types and concentrations so you can build an accurate risk assessment. The standard asbestos sampling survey does not include breaking into voids or inaccessible areas and as such may miss any asbestos present there.

Asbestos demolition survey

Designed for refurbishment or demolition projects, a full access asbestos survey includes invasive investigations into reasonably accessible sealed voids and the fabric of the building. The survey includes breaking through partition walls and ceilings to confirm the presence or absence of asbestos. The survey is typically carried out prior to demolition or major refurbishment works where significant damage to the building isn’t an issue.

Asbestos monitoring

Once asbestos has been found, our partners can help you design an annual monitoring regime that involves the inspection of all known asbestos materials within the building. They monitor its location and condition and update the Building Asbestos Register, site management and location plans accordingly.

UKATA Approved Asbestos Training

Since the late 19th century, around 5.3 million tonnes of asbestos was imported into the UK until it was banned in 19911. From electricians and plumbers to engineers, shop fitters and all points in between, it’s a legal requirement that any of your people who may come across asbestos as part of their job has to have received asbestos awareness training that is refreshed regularly. We are one of only a few national risk management and insurance advisers2 accredited as an asbestos trainer by UK Asbestos Training Association (UKATA) and are fully compliant with the Control of Asbestos Regulations 2012. UKATA-recognised certification from this half-day course lasts for one year and bi-annual refresher courses are available too in line with many trade body requirements such as the B&ES, NICEIC, Mansells etc.
